Apple Yeast Bread

12 ingredients
3 steps

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ons butter, melted
  • 1/2 cup sugar
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 1 large tart apple, peeled and thinly sliced
  • 1/4 cup raisins
  • 1 package (1/4 ounce) active dry yeast
  • 3/4 cup warm water (110° to 115°)
  • 1/4 cup sugar
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 2-1/4 cups all-purpose flour, divided
  • 1 large egg, room temperature, lightly beaten
  • 1/4 cup shortening

Directions

  1. 1
    Pour butter into a 9-in. square baking pan. Mix sugar and cinnamon; sprinkle over butter. Arrange apple slices in pan. Sprinkle with raisins.
  2. 2
    In a bowl, combine yeast, water, sugar, salt and 1 cup flour; beat for 1-2 minutes. Add egg, shortening and remaining flour. Beat for 1 minute. Drop dough by spoonfuls over apples. Cover and let rise in a warm place until almost doubled, about 1 hour.
  3. 3
    Bake at 350° for 30-35 minutes or until done. Invert pan on a serving platter.
